TRIGGER Keys:
These keys select the
trigger mode for
triggering
measurement
(Internal
or
Manual/External):
INT:
Internal
trigger
signal
enables instrument to make
repeated automatic measure¬
ments.
MAN/EXT:
Measurement
is
triggered
each
time
this
key
is
pressed.
Measurement data
is held until the next time
the key is pressed. Or in this
mode
measurement
is
triggered
by
an
external
trigger signal applied to the
rear
panel
EXT
TRIGGER
connector ((4)in Figure 3-2).
(g) TEST
SIGNAL
LEVEL
Selector Key and
Indicators;
This key selects two test signal levels
;
HIGH and LOW. HIGH level is IVrms and
LOW level is 20mVrms.
The selected test
signal
level
is
indicated
by
the
corresponding LED lamp.
@ fvlEASUREMENT
SPEED
Select Key and
Indicators:
This key selects three measurement speeds:
SLOW,
MEDIUM
or
FAST.
Actual
measurement
speed
depends
on
test
frequency, LC [ Z I
range (^, DISPLAY A
Function (fs), and the value of the device
under
test.
The
selected
measurement
speed
mode
is
indicated
by
the
corresponding LED lamp.
SLOW :
Measurement
speed
is
approxi¬
mately
1/4
that
of
medium
measurement speed.
MED;
Measurement
speed
is
approxi¬
mately
14
measurements
per
second in C-G measurement mode.
FAST;
Measurement
speed
is
approxi¬
mately one and a half that of
medium measurement speed.
DISPLAY
B
Function
Select
Key
and
Indicators:
This key,
@ , selects the
measurement
parameter for display on DISPLAY B (6).
The selected parameter is indicated by the
corresponding LED lamp. Pressing this key
shifts
the
selected
parameter
in
a
top-to-bottom
sequence.
Selectable
parameters are as follows:
D:
Measures the dissipation factor of
the DUT.
DISPLAY A Function
(r|) must be set to L (inductance)
or C (capacitance).
Q;
Measures the quality factor of the
DUT.
DISPLAY A Function
@
must be set to L (inductance) or C
(capacitance).
Q
values
are
calculated
as
the
reciprocal
dissipation factor.

(16) LC I Z I
RANGE
Selector
Keys
and
Indicator:
These keys select the measurement range
and
the ranging method for inductance,
capacitance and impedance measurements.
AUTO (when indicator is lit):
Optimum range for the DUT's value is
automatically selected.
MANUAL (when indicator is not lit);
Measurement range is fixed (even when
the DUT is changed). Manual ranging is
done by pressing the adjacent DOWN
( @ ) or UP ( H]) key.
Note
Pressing the DOWN or UP key sets
the ranging mode to MANUAL even
if the ranging mode was initially set
to AUTO.
